Conservative talk radio listeners, especially those who identify as strong constitutionalists and Tea Party supporters, really latched onto his fiery, unapologetic style. His deep dives into founding principles and sharp critiques of big government resonate most with older, politically engaged men who feel traditional conservative values are under siege.
